Hi,

I have looked at this problem for a friend but as of yet have been unable to
fix it.

They bought Zoo tycoon along with the add-ons Marine Mania and Dinosaur
Digs. First I install Zoo Tycoon and start it, it works fine. I then install
Dinosaur Digs starts it and it works fine. Once I install Marine Mania and
try to start it is just crashes with a Windows application error, it doesn't
matter in what order I install the add-ons, as soon as I install Marine
Mania there are problems.

I have tried updating the video and sound drivers, checked DX is upto date.
I have also tried a MS Knowledge Base article that suggests completely
uninstalling and reinstalling, doesn't help.

The odd things is that Zoo Tycoon and Dinosaur Digs both work fine, but as
soon as you install Marine Mania it crashes and I have to reinstall
ZooTycoon.

The machine is an AMD Athlon xp 1700 with 256MB RAM, Win98 and an S3
vidcard.

Any help would be much appreciated.

Gareth,

S3 video cards are pretty poor for recent games support, Marine Mania
being the more recent it certainly makes calls that the video card
drivers cannot support, did you check the releases notes? It usually
describes known problems with some hardware, check with your video
card manufacturers for the very latest DirectX compatible drivers...
Also be sure that your motherboard drivers are up to date, do you know
what model it is?

Gareth,

Doesn't mean anything, some new cards have poor DX8 support, and S3
chipsets are pretty poor for gaming in general. DX8 support is
required by Marine Mania, maybe the previous Zoo Tycoon versions only
required DX7 support... Which S3 chipset is it exactly? Did you try to
get support from Microsoft directly about this? They may already know
what video adapters are not currently compatible with their game...
